What is a BAAS degree good for?

A BAAS (Bachelor of Applied Arts and Sciences) degree prepares individuals for careers in various fields such as business, technology, and healthcare by providing practical skills and applied knowledge. It is often useful for roles that value hands-on experience and may lead to further certifications or advanced education.

What jobs can I get with a BAAS degree?

A BAAS (Bachelor of Applied Arts and Sciences) degree prepares graduates for various roles in fields such as business, education, healthcare, and technology. Common jobs include administrative coordinator, project manager, sales representative, and customer service specialist. The degree often emphasizes practical skills and may require additional certifications or experience for certain positions.

What is a BaaS job?

A BaaS (Backend as a Service) job typically involves working with cloud-based services that provide backend functionality for applications, such as authentication, databases, and server-side logic. Professionals in this field develop, manage, and optimize these services to ensure scalability, security, and reliability. They often work with APIs, cloud platforms, and third-party integrations to streamline app development.

Position Summary

Reporting to the Director Banking as a Service (BaaS) the Banking as a Service (BaaS) Solutions Engineer will operate the BaaS platform and provide analysis in working alongside Senior Management to execute on the BaaS vision and product roadmap. This role will serve as the associate solution analyst for the BaaS Operating team and Committee. Youll be charged with working directly with the Director of Baas and BaaS Committee members to monitor the operations, compliance and success of new and ongoing relationships with industry leading BaaS aggregators and Fintechs.

You will assist in the management of the portfolio of systems and applications used by our BaaS partners and ensure our partners and internal teams are using them effectively and in accordance with contractual agreements and bank control requirements. The Associate Solutions Engineer will meet these objectives through planning, research, data analysis, report development, system parameter reviews, and functional requirements documentation.
